DIRECTORY INFORMATION: Under Federal Education Rights and Privacy Act, public school districts are allowed to release directory information such as a student's name, grade level, parent/guardian names, address, telephone number, electronic mail address, participation in activities and sports, weight and height of members of athletic teams, most recent school attended, dates of attendance, honors ad awards received, degree received, enrollment status, artwork or coursework displayed by the District, and photographs, videotapes, digital images and recorded sound, unless such would be considered harmful or an invasion of privacy. This includes school pictures, yearbooks, and the district's website. Denial of permission does not affect the district's authority to use video cameras for law enforcement and discipline purposes. *
